There are many exciting up-and-coming fashion designers who are making waves with their innovative, unique approaches to design. Here's a list of some noteworthy names to watch:

1. Telfar Clemens (Telfar)

Telfar Clemens, known for his unisex fashion line Telfar, has been making huge strides in the fashion industry with his inclusive, gender-neutral approach. His signature "Shopping Bag" has gained massive popularity, turning into a must-have item, while his collections continue to break barriers in terms of accessibility and style.

2. Nensi Dojaka

Albanian-born designer Nensi Dojaka won the prestigious LVMH Prize for Young Designers in 2021. Her designs feature delicate and sensual details, focusing on transparent fabrics, cutouts, and intricate tailoring. She’s quickly becoming known for her minimalist yet powerful aesthetic.

3. Peter Do

Peter Do has caught the attention of the fashion world with his sophisticated yet modern designs. His minimalist style, coupled with expert tailoring and a strong understanding of silhouettes, makes his pieces stand out. His collections are sleek, chic, and designed for the modern woman.

4. Bode

Emily Adams Bode's namesake brand, Bode, takes a different approach to fashion by focusing on reworking vintage and antique fabrics. The brand is known for its sustainable practices and its use of rich textiles and intricate craftsmanship. Bode blends the past and the future in a fresh way, creating a sense of nostalgia while being thoroughly modern.

5. Luar (Carlos Campos)

Carlos Campos, through his brand Luar, brings a streetwear-influenced luxury to the fashion world. His collections mix cutting-edge street style with high-end craftsmanship, and his designs have quickly been picked up by fashion-forward crowds. Luar’s bold, sometimes subversive approach to fashion is a perfect example of new-gen designers shaking up the industry.

6. Supriya Lele

British designer Supriya Lele merges her Indian heritage with contemporary Western design, creating a fusion of textures, silhouettes, and fabrics. Her collections often feature flowing garments with a focus on silhouette manipulation and deconstruction, celebrating body shape and movement.

7. Kiko Kostadinov

A London-based designer, Kiko Kostadinov’s designs are a blend of utilitarian, streetwear-inspired elements with cutting-edge fashion. His work often explores the intersection between fashion and technology, pushing boundaries while maintaining practicality in design.

8. Jonathan Anderson (JW Anderson)

Though not as “new” as some, Jonathan Anderson continues to break new ground with his bold, conceptual designs for JW Anderson. His quirky take on menswear, often blurring the lines between gender and fashion conventions, has placed him at the forefront of boundary-pushing design.

9. Mowalola

London-based Nigerian designer Mowalola has been creating waves with her boundary-pushing designs that blend high fashion with street culture. Her aesthetic combines bold colors, provocative shapes, and a sense of cool that resonates with younger generations.

10. Colm Dillane (KidSuper)

Colm Dillane’s KidSuper is an eclectic mix of streetwear, high fashion, and fine art. Known for its unique storytelling through fashion, Dillane’s pieces often have playful yet thought-provoking designs. His work emphasizes individuality and the power of expression.
